Transaction 08052f6bcefb36f2b8074a0fc9f0f4cd92d67d84dd49a99b8706c14f22b46b59

1 Input
1 Outputs
  • 08052f6bcefb36f2b8074a0fc9f0f4cd92d67d84dd49a99b8706c14f22b46b59:0
  • value  1039412
    address  3FuwA7JPtdxZBcFWZ6F62c1ZwNLiAvE51V